前端为什么学数据库

fiy 其他 2

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    前端学习数据库的原因有以下几点:

    1. 数据库是现代应用程序中不可或缺的一部分:无论是网页应用程序还是移动应用程序,都需要与数据库进行交互来存储和检索数据。前端开发人员需要了解数据库的基本概念和操作,以便有效地处理和管理数据。

    2. 数据库提供了数据的持久化存储:前端开发人员通常使用前端框架和库来构建用户界面,但这些界面只是暂时存储数据。如果需要将数据长期保存并进行查询、分析等操作,就需要使用数据库。学习数据库可以帮助前端开发人员将数据存储在可靠的地方,并实现对数据的高效管理。

    3. 数据库提供了数据的安全性和一致性:在现代应用程序中,数据的安全性和一致性非常重要。学习数据库可以使前端开发人员了解如何使用数据库的安全功能来保护数据,如用户身份验证、权限管理等。此外,数据库还可以提供事务管理功能,确保数据的一致性。

    4. 数据库与前端技术的集成:现代前端技术通常使用REST API来与后端进行通信,而后端通常使用数据库来存储数据。学习数据库可以帮助前端开发人员理解API和数据库之间的关系,以便更好地设计和开发与后端的数据交互。

    5. 数据库的优化和性能调优:对于大型应用程序来说,数据库的性能和优化是至关重要的。学习数据库可以使前端开发人员了解如何优化数据库查询、设计索引、调整数据库配置等,以提高应用程序的性能和响应速度。

    综上所述,学习数据库对前端开发人员来说是非常重要的,它可以帮助他们处理和管理数据,提供数据的持久化存储和安全性,与后端技术进行集成,以及优化和调优数据库的性能。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    学习数据库对于前端开发人员来说非常重要,原因如下:

    1. 数据库是数据的存储和管理工具。在前端开发中,我们经常需要与数据打交道,例如从后端获取数据,将数据展示在页面上,对数据进行增删改查等操作。数据库可以帮助我们有效地存储和管理数据,提供高效的数据访问和操作方式。

    2. 前端需要与后端进行数据交互。前端开发不仅仅是页面的设计和布局,还需要与后端进行数据交互。后端通常通过数据库来存储和管理数据,前端需要了解数据库的基本原理和操作方式,才能与后端进行有效的数据交互。

    3. 数据库提供高效的数据查询和操作能力。在前端开发中,我们需要对数据进行查询、过滤、排序等操作,以满足用户的需求。数据库提供了强大的查询语言和高效的索引机制,可以帮助我们快速地获取所需数据,并提供良好的性能。

    4. 数据库安全性和数据一致性。在前端开发中,我们经常处理用户的敏感数据,例如用户的个人信息、登录凭证等。数据库提供了安全的权限控制机制,可以保护用户数据的安全性。此外,数据库还提供了事务支持,可以确保数据的一致性,避免数据错误和数据丢失的问题。

    5. 数据库提供数据持久化能力。前端开发中的数据通常是临时存储在内存中的,一旦刷新页面或关闭浏览器,数据就会丢失。而数据库可以将数据持久化到磁盘中,即使服务器重启或断电,数据也能够得到保留。这对于一些需要长期保存数据的应用非常重要。

    总之,学习数据库对于前端开发人员来说是非常重要的。它可以帮助我们更好地理解和处理数据,提供高效的数据访问和操作方式,保护数据的安全性和一致性,提供数据持久化能力,使我们能够更好地完成前端开发工作。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    一、为什么前端需要学习数据库

    1. 数据库是前端开发中不可或缺的一环
      在前端开发中,数据库是存储和管理数据的重要组成部分。前端工程师需要与数据库进行交互,获取数据并进行展示。学习数据库可以帮助前端工程师更好地理解数据的存储和管理,并能够熟练地使用数据库相关的技术和工具。

    2. 数据库是现代应用的核心
      现代应用往往需要处理大量的数据,而数据库是存储和管理这些数据的核心。无论是电子商务网站、社交媒体平台还是企业内部管理系统,都需要使用数据库来存储和管理数据。学习数据库可以使前端工程师更好地理解应用的数据结构和数据流动,从而提高开发效率和代码质量。

    3. 数据库与前端技术的结合
      前端技术和数据库技术通常是密切相关的。前端工程师需要使用数据库查询语言(如SQL)来获取数据,并使用前端技术将数据展示给用户。此外,前端开发中也常常涉及到数据库的增、删、改等操作。掌握数据库技术可以帮助前端工程师更好地理解和使用与前端技术相关的数据库技术,提高开发效率和质量。

    4. 数据库安全与性能优化
      数据库的安全性和性能是前端开发中非常重要的问题。学习数据库可以帮助前端工程师了解和掌握数据库的安全性和性能优化技术,从而提高应用的安全性和性能。

    二、如何学习数据库

    1. 学习数据库基本概念
      首先,需要学习数据库的基本概念,了解数据库的特点、分类、数据模型、数据结构等基本知识。可以通过阅读相关书籍、网上教程或参加培训课程来学习。

    2. 学习数据库设计和规范
      数据库的设计和规范对于应用的性能和可维护性非常重要。学习数据库设计和规范可以帮助前端工程师更好地理解和设计数据库结构,从而提高应用的性能和可维护性。

    3. 学习数据库查询语言(SQL)
      SQL是数据库的核心查询语言,用于从数据库中获取数据。前端工程师需要掌握SQL语法和常用的查询操作,例如查询数据、插入数据、更新数据和删除数据等操作。

    4. 学习数据库管理工具
      数据库管理工具可以帮助前端工程师管理和操作数据库,例如创建表、插入数据、备份和恢复数据库等操作。常见的数据库管理工具有MySQL Workbench、Navicat等,可以通过官方文档或教程学习如何使用这些工具。

    5. 学习数据库安全和性能优化
      数据库的安全性和性能优化是前端开发中不可忽视的问题。学习数据库安全性和性能优化技术可以帮助前端工程师提高应用的安全性和性能。可以通过阅读相关书籍、文档或参加专门的培训课程来学习这些技术。

    6. 实践项目
      最重要的学习方法是通过实践项目来应用所学的知识。可以尝试使用数据库设计和开发一个小型的应用项目,从而巩固和应用所学的数据库知识。

    三、数据库与前端开发的结合

    1. 前端与后端的数据交互
      前端开发通常需要与后端进行数据交互,获取后端返回的数据并进行展示。数据库是后端存储数据的地方,前端通过发送请求给后端,后端从数据库中获取数据并返回给前端。前端工程师需要掌握前端与后端数据交互的方式,例如使用Ajax、Fetch等技术进行异步请求。

    2. 前端与数据库的增删改查操作
      前端开发也经常需要对数据库进行增删改查等操作。前端工程师需要掌握数据库的操作语言(如SQL)以及相关的技术和工具,例如使用ORM框架进行数据库操作,或使用数据库管理工具进行数据的插入、修改和删除等操作。

    3. 前端与数据库的安全性和性能优化
      前端工程师需要了解数据库的安全性和性能优化技术,以提高应用的安全性和性能。例如,前端工程师可以通过使用数据库索引、优化查询语句、限制数据库访问权限等方式来提高数据库的性能;同时,前端工程师也需要注意前端与数据库之间的数据传输安全,例如使用HTTPS协议进行数据传输加密。

    总结:学习数据库对于前端工程师来说是非常重要的。掌握数据库的基本概念、设计和规范、查询语言以及安全性和性能优化技术,可以帮助前端工程师更好地理解和应用数据库,提高应用的质量和效率。同时,数据库与前端技术的结合也是现代应用开发中不可或缺的一部分,学习数据库可以帮助前端工程师更好地与后端进行数据交互,并进行数据库的增删改查等操作。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部